Sr. Engineer - Embedded Software – SDK Development
Ambiq Micro, Inc. is focused on delivering ultra-low-power semiconductor solutions to enable intelligence everywhere. The Sr. Engineer - Embedded Software – SDK Development will work on porting and implementing new features for the Secure Bootrom/Bootloader and enhancing the Hardware Abstraction Layer across new platforms.

Responsibilities
Work with others on the MCU Software team to port and implement new features for the Secure Bootrom/Bootloader for new Apollo Devices under development
Extend and enhance the Hardware Abstraction Layer (HAL) across new platforms and MCU family members
Assist in the definition and architecture of HAL, BSPs, and device support libraries
Design, develop, and maintain SDK applications and assigned software components
Create and maintain test plans for Bootrom/Bootloader, SDK components and applications; implement and execute test cases
Support the development of the automation harnesses and script-based automation for the Secure Booron/Bootloader, and SDK pieces
Collaborate on the integration of SDK offerings with third-party RTOS and ecosystems
Contribute to the continuous improvement of SDK features, usability, and developer experience
Qualification
Required
Master of Science in Electrical Engineering, or a related field, plus 2 years of relevant experience
Experience with embedded programming (bare metal and RTOS)
Strong proficiency in C and Python, with a proven track record of delivering production-quality code
Experience in developing SDKs, HALs, BSPs, or device support libraries
Familiarity with embedded security concepts, including Secure Boot, Root of Trust (RoT), SSL, certificate-based authentication, and secure update mechanisms
Experience with software testing, test automation, and integration workflows
Strong communications skills, including direct communications with customers and company field engineers, problem solving of customer use cases
